Unpacking waiting-room reassessment risk: Why it matters for patient safety

Waiting-room reassessment risk refers to the potential dangers patients face while waiting for treatment without proper evaluation of their condition. When patients enter a healthcare facility, their initial assessments guide their triage and treatment priority. However, as time passes, their conditions may change, and a lack of timely reassessment can lead to critical complications. For instance, a patient presenting with mild symptoms might develop more severe health issues, turning a non-life-threatening situation into an emergency if not monitored adequately. This gap in reassessment can increase the risk of delayed treatment, resulting in poorer outcomes and heightened patient anxiety.

To mitigate waiting-room reassessment risk, healthcare providers must prioritize continuous evaluation processes. Implementing systematic approaches such as periodic checks or technology-assisted monitoring ensures that each patient's status receives attention throughout their wait. Collaborative teamwork among healthcare staff can also enhance the flow of information, allowing any changes in patients' conditions to be quickly relayed and acted upon. By proactively managing these risks, healthcare facilities not only improve patient safety but also foster an environment of trust and care, ultimately enhancing the overall patient experience and satisfaction.
